The Culture Chamber: The Culture Chamber

The battered corpse in a clothing chest dumped in an Amsterdam canal should not have caused a stir -- one death among millions during World War II. The killers certainly hoped the crime would vanish in the fog of war, but a police detective took an interest in the case, as did a legendary Resistance leader, and a powerful crime boss ... and the Gestapo. In fact, the killing would affect many lives before the police investigation was over and the fallout would continue long after the war.The Culture Chamber is a story of murder and heroism, fear and greed, love and ruthlessness, all woven around a central act of bravery. A Publishers Weekly reviewer wrote that the plot "builds toward a climax and the reader is rewarded with a story of courage, betrayal, morality and the feeling that many more people are good than evil."
